昱得資訊工作室
麻辣學園
歡迎光臨, 訪客. 請先 登入註冊一個帳號.
您忘了 啟用您的帳號嗎?
2009-01-07, 08:15:45
世界展望會助學計劃
首頁 說明 登入 註冊 贊助論壇 想當作者?
新聞: Wink有贊助本論壇經營的會員,請務必來信通知小誌,這樣才能為您更新會員群組喔!!


+  麻辣家族討論區
|-+  MS Office 系列
| |-+  EXCEL
| | |-+  Excel程式區 (版主: hsieh)
| | | |-+  資料區域的選擇
0 會員 以及 1 訪客 正在閱讀本篇主題. « 上一篇主題 下一篇主題 »
頁: [1] 向下 列印
作者 主題: 資料區域的選擇  (閱讀 2254 次)
oobird
凸槌的木工
論壇維護群
*
離線 離線

文章: 4679


資料區域的選擇
« 於: 2005-04-08, 14:11:20 »

當我要copy部分資料時常這樣寫:
Range("A6:K" & Range("a65536").End(xlUp).Row).Copy
但是當a欄底下的儲存格看似空白,但有函公式存在時,無法選取到有資料的列為止,而會選取到所有函公式的列,如a6:a100有公式:=if(b6="","",$c$1),雖然有資料的列只到a10,但還是會選到a100,請問除了改為Range("b65536")….有更好的方式嗎?能否把含公式但無數值的儲存格視為空白?
已記錄

結廬待慧君
yem
高中生
*
離線 離線

文章: 110



Re: 資料區域的選擇
« 回覆文章 #1 於: 2005-04-08, 14:45:07 »

[參考]這樣應該可以

Columns(1).Find(What:="*", LookIn:=xlValues, SearchDirection:=xlPrevious).Row
« 最後編輯時間: 2005-04-08, 15:25:54 由 yem » 已記錄

What doesn't kill you will only make you stronger
oobird
凸槌的木工
論壇維護群
*
離線 離線

文章: 4679


Re: 資料區域的選擇
« 回覆文章 #2 於: 2005-04-08, 22:11:47 »

我作不出來,給個範例好嗎?
已記錄

結廬待慧君
wang
高中生
*
離線 離線

文章: 101


Re: 資料區域的選擇
« 回覆文章 #3 於: 2005-04-08, 23:37:16 »

供您參考...

[附件已被管理員刪除]
已記錄
leonchou
論壇維護群
*
離線 離線

文章: 1204


Re: 資料區域的選擇
« 回覆文章 #4 於: 2005-04-09, 00:35:58 »

有時工作表函數還是很好用的

lastRow = 65536 - Application.CountBlank(Columns(1))
[A1].Resize(lastRow).Copy

PS. 以 A1 為基準
已記錄

oobird
凸槌的木工
論壇維護群
*
離線 離線

文章: 4679


Re: 資料區域的選擇
« 回覆文章 #5 於: 2005-04-09, 10:22:23 »

謝謝三位前輩,小弟收下學習中。
已記錄

結廬待慧君
myxp2002
訪客


電子郵件
Re: 資料區域的選擇
« 回覆文章 #6 於: 2005-05-21, 19:17:32 »

 Cheesy Cheesy Cheesy,利用工作表函数,我也会了,谢谢!!
已記錄
頁: [1] 向上 列印 
« 上一篇主題 下一篇主題 »
自訂搜尋
跳到:  

本頁花了 0.31 秒, 以及 20 次的資料庫查詢.